Problem structuring methods (PSMs) are a family of participatory and interactive methods whose purpose is to assist groups of diverse composition tackle a complex problematic situation of common interest. This is achieved through modelling and facilitation, with a view to generating consensus on problem structure, and agreement on initial commitments. Despite the apparent success of PSMs reported in the literature, little progress has been made towards the development of theoretical models that integrate these experiences and guide PSM practitioners and academics in developing and implementing effective PSM interventions. In particular, no theoretical models have been presented concerning how conversational processes within a group are affected by PSMs. This paper develops a theoretical model of conversation intended to provide a means to identify a specific role for the analytical assistance provided through PSMs, and for evaluating their effectiveness. The hypothesis articulated from this model is that PSMs have the potential to improve the quality of the conversation in which actors participate. PSMs generate this effect through facilitating the structuring and sense-making activities embedded within a conversation. Improvement in the quality of conversation should tend to help actors engage in dialogue as a particular form of conversation, achieve shared understanding, and increase the actors’ ownership of the commitments achieved during the conversation. The paper concludes with a discussion of the implications of the model for research and practice.  相似文献

Problem structuring methods (PSMs) are proposed as vital tools for coping with complex and unstructured problems that help decision-makers make decisions or come to a shared understanding of a problem situation. Despite their popularity, choosing a PSM for an unstructured problem situation is problematic as good categorization and evaluation of PSMs is lacking. As a first step we postulate a categorization of quantitative PSMs applied to multi-actor situations. We list the different application areas, the types of design that were used, and the type of outcomes the methods provide. To understand why and how certain PSMs are applied, we categorize applications of metagames/conflict analysis, hypergames, drama theory, Q-methodology, and transactional analysis. We find that method choice and validation of the applications are yet underdeveloped for this specific sub-field, and suggest further work on this as it will help to understand the added value of PSMs.  相似文献

Problem structuring methods (PSMs) have most commonly been employed with groups operating within single-organizational contexts. This paper argues that PSMs are by their nature also appropriate for supporting the work of multi-organizational groups (MOGs) operating within a partnership context. An experience of the use of a PSM in this context is reported and evaluated. The research findings suggest that there is indeed scope for the use of PSMs with MOGs, and that these methods do appear to have a positive role in achieving some of the products claimed for PSM interventions. In particular, the experience as a whole tends to demonstrate that mutual accommodations between the organizations represented in the MOG can be the result of the use of PSMs. The paper concludes with a discussion of the significance of the experience, and proposes some directions for further research.  相似文献

While much has been written about the theory and practice of using problem structuring methods (PSMs) there is little formal discussion of how individuals may effectively learn about their use. In this paper it is argued that a foundation for designing and providing a suitable learning environment lies in understanding the nature of being an expert user of PSMs and the knowledge that such experts hold and deploy. An analysis of how knowledge and expertise are grounded in the work involved in using PSMs is offered. This leads to some proposals for what is required if processes to support the acquisition of expertise in the use of PSMs are to be implemented.  相似文献

Prior research has argued that cognitive style can have a significant impact on group decision making. In addition, several scholars have proposed that cognitive style can play a key role in the design and use of group decision support systems. However, cognitive style has not received a great deal of attention in the problem structuring methods (PSMs) community. This is surprising, given that PSMs are specifically developed to support a group in their decision making. The purpose of this paper is thus to examine the significance of cognitive style within PSMs. The paper identifies and explores the role of four different cognitive style functions in problem structuring interventions. This analysis is carried out by focusing on the different tasks embedded within a group process supported by PSMs. Implications for the research and practice of PSMs are then discussed.  相似文献

This paper discusses the challenges associated with the evaluation of problem-structuring methods (PSMs). PSMs are seen as complex interventions that seek wide-level change and action at many levels including individual and system. There is now a widespread acceptance that the traditional evaluation approaches are inappropriate for the evaluation of PSMs. The difficulty is compounded when PSMs are used in multi-agency settings. The paper proposes that evaluation, while pragmatic and situated, must be a theory-based exercise. Part of the challenge is to provide a narrative of the intervention as well as an agreed assessment.  相似文献

Attracting clients who are willing to invest in using a problem structuring method (PSM) can be particularly difficult for the emerging generation of modellers. There are many reasons for this, not least that the benefits of a problem structuring intervention are vague and evidence of benefits are often anecdotal for example, claims of constructing a deeper understanding of the problem or building the commitment of a group to implementing an outcome. This paper contributes to the evaluation of problem structuring methods by reflecting on the quid pro quo that a client and problem structuring modeller can enjoy from collaboration. The paper reflects on 21 cases, where Journey Making (a problem structuring method) was used with 16 organizations to help managers agree a suite of actions to tackle a complex strategic issue. The reflections are clustered around those benefits that pertain to: PSMs in general; PSMs that use computer-supported workshops; the Journey Making methodology.  相似文献

Recent research suggests a major role for problem structuring methods (PSMs) in the field of project management, particularly at the front-end of projects, where objectives are often unclear and where different constituencies have conflicting aims. This paper presents a case example of soft systems methodology (SSM) at the front-end of a major project within Tesco Stores Ltd. A detailed account of the intervention is given, including the results achieved and a discussion of how the methodology was used for multiple purposes within the same intervention. Within the literature, there remains a lack of detailed examples from which people can learn more about the use of PSMs in project management. By providing a detailed example of SSM in action, this paper seeks to highlight the importance of problem structuring at the front-end of projects and the potential role an approach such as SSM can play at this crucial stage.  相似文献

When we use a PSM what is it we are actually doing? An answer to this question would enable the PSM community to considerably enlarge the available source of case studies by the inclusion of examples of non-codified PSM use. We start from Checkland’s own proposal for a “constitutive definition” of SSM, which originated from trying to answer the question of knowing when a claim of SSM use was legitimate. By extending this idea to a generic constitutive definition for all PSMs leads us to propose a self-consistent labelling schema for observed phenomena arising from PSMs in action. This consists of a set of testable propositions, which, through observation of putative PSM use, can be used to assess validity of claims of PSM use. Such evidential support for the propositions as may be found in putative PSM use can then make it back into a broader axiomatic formulation of PSMs through the use of a set-theoretic approach, which enables our method to scale to large data sets. The theoretical underpinning to our work is in causal realism and middle range theory. We illustrate our approach through the analysis of three case studies drawn from engineering organisations, a rich source of possible non-codified PSM use. The combination of a method for judging cases of non-codified PSM use, sound theoretical underpinning, and scalability to large data sets, we believe leads to a demystification of PSMs and should encourage their wider use.  相似文献

Problem structuring methods (PSMs) have been widely and successfully used in many organizations, but the reliance on face-to-face meetings and workshops makes a typical PSM project difficult and time-consuming to organize, and means that the process may only involve a narrow cross-section of the organization. Yet much interaction in organizations is neither face-to-face nor even synchronous. This research seeks to (1) explore how the issues that arise in moderating such distributed interaction differ from the issues involved in facilitating a workshop and (2) identify the circumstances under which it makes sense to consider using the distributed mode of interaction within a PSM process. Three pairs of action research case studies using a distributed variant on the strategic options development and analysis (SODA) process are described, together with our answers to the above questions.  相似文献

Representations of mathematical concepts play an important role in understanding: both in helping learners understand the to-be-learned material and in facilitating teachers’ understanding of pedagogical processes which, in turn, are involved in developing learners’ understanding. In this paper, we report on work with a cohort of pre-service primary teachers, with the aim of developing their understanding of mathematics, their confidence in their subject knowledge and their confidence in teaching mathematics. This was attempted through the introduction and use of a ‘representational approach’ to the teaching of the mathematical concepts required of teachers training to teach in primary schools in the UK. We present the results of attitude measures and a follow-up qualitative questionnaire in identifying whether and how the use of this representational approach supported pre-service teachers’ understanding and their confidence in teaching mathematics. The results suggest that the representational approach used had a positively significant impact on the attitudes towards studying and teaching mathematics.  相似文献

This paper addresses the problem of optimizing the transportation of disabled persons from home to specialized centres or schools. It is modelled as a Dial-a-ride problem (DARP), where several people share the same destination. Particular emphasis is placed on the objective function in order to consider several potentially conflicting interests. We propose a multi-criteria model from Multi-attribute Utility Theory based on the Choquet integral. The resulting multi-criteria DARP is then solved with a large neighbourhood search algorithm. This method includes classical destroy and repair heuristics as well as new operators exploiting the shared destination feature and criterion-specific operators. The algorithm is evaluated on a set of 14 real-world instances in the field of health care logistics, with up to 200 requests and 51 destination points.  相似文献

There is an increasing acknowledgment of the importance of student affect on mathematics learning. Our understanding of emotions is underexamined in comparison to affect of longer duration, e.g. attitudes and beliefs. Yet, it is short-term, in-the-moment affect such as emotion, occurring in real-time, that is malleable by instruction. Across a series of four semi-structured interviews, undergraduate students enrolled in a transition-to-proof course shared their satisfying moments, experiences characterized by significant positive emotion. An expansive range of characteristics of satisfying moments emerged across the overarching categories of accomplishments, sense-making, properties of mathematics, and interactions with people. Satisfying moments tended to exhibit multiple characteristics, but a small set of characteristics were present across many moments: understanding, overcoming challenges, and accomplishments without struggle. Through understanding what elicits satisfaction in mathematics, we can more precisely build learning opportunities that provide positive mathematical experiences to students.  相似文献

This paper describes students’ perspectives of a one-off flipped lecture in a large undergraduate mathematics service course. The focus was on calculating matrix determinants and was designed specifically to introduce debate and argumentation into a mathematics lecture. The intention was to promote a deeper learning and understanding through engagement with the added hope of instilling some passion for the subject. During the lecture, students were asked to vote with their feet, literally moving around the lecture theatre to form groups according to their shared favourite technique for calculating matrix determinants. Group discussions were then followed by a whole class debate facilitated by the lecturers, before they wrapped up the lecture by resolving the professional disagreements that had come to light during the debate. Following the lecture, data on student perspectives was gathered using both surveys and focus groups. Within this paper, we share the data and reveal the interesting results that emerged from our analysis. Despite remaining unconvinced as to whether flipped lectures are better for learning, students reported greater engagement and increased understanding of the material covered.  相似文献

The aim of this paper is to study the homology theory of partial monoid actions and apply it to computing the homology groups of mathematical models for concurrency. We study the Baues–Wirsching homology groups of a small category associated with a partial monoid action on a set. We prove that these groups can be reduced to the Leech homology groups of the monoid. For a trace monoid with a partial action on a set, we build a complex of free Abelian groups for computing the homology groups of this small category. It allows us to solve the problem posed by the author on the construction of an algorithm to computing the homology groups of elementary Petri nets. We describe the algorithm and give examples of computing the homology groups.  相似文献

To be able to exploit the future opportunities for Operational Research (OR), we need to prepare for them now. To conceptualize alternative futures for OR, we need to understand the potentialities of the present. To understand the present, we need to have a grasp of the past history that gave us the OR that we have, rather than some other analytic practice. OR was thrown up by a situation where traditional management methods were proving inadequate to handle the growing complexity of organizational arrangements. Problem structuring methods (PSMs) in turn were generated out of a sense that the trajectory of OR had led it away from important areas of social decision-making. PSMs have made great strides but are still encountering barriers to acceptance. This paper will explore the factors that presently constrain PSMs, and what developments could take them into new fields.  相似文献

To make their cost structure more efficient, firms often pool their critical resources: small divisions of a large firm may negotiate a joint contract to benefit from volume discounts; or firms may outsource their call centres to an independent provider who is able to increase utilization by reducing variability since demand is now pooled. Since pooling demand reduces total joint costs, an immediate question is how the realized savings should be shared. We model the problem as a cooperative game and use the resulting allocation schemes to distribute the savings. One popular scheme is the Shapley Value, which always exists and, we show, represents each player's incremental value to the pool. When the pooled savings depend on the sum of each player's demand, we label the game coalition symmetric and propose, for those games, an algorithm that makes pseudo-polynomial the computation of the Shapley Value.  相似文献

共享单车是我国大力提倡的低碳交通出行模式,加快共享单车发展是解决最后一公里、城市拥堵和环境污染等问题的重要途径。由于人们停放共享单车的无规律性,使得共享单车系统中各车桩的单车库存量存在不平衡。如何合理的对车桩中的单车进行重新调配,来满足用户的需求,是相关企业亟待解决的问题。共享单车的调配路线优化是优化车桩库存量的重要手段之一。本文研究多仓库条件下的货车调配路线优化问题,建立了一个混合整数非线性规划模型。不同于传统的路径优化问题的研究大多是以成本或时间为目标,本文采用基于车桩库存量的非线性惩罚函数来表示用户需求,从而使得所研究的问题是一个凸函数优化问题。为了简化本文的问题,将目标函数分段线性化。基于车桩网络的特点,设计了变邻域搜索算法,以及构建初始解的贪婪算法。最后,以某共享单车公司为例,进行算例分析,来说明模型和算法的合理性和有效性。  相似文献

Some of the most influential pioneers of OR felt disappointed by the way it developed in the 1960s and 1970s. In their view, the original intention to create a holistic, interdisciplinary science addressed to strategic problems was betrayed. Problem structuring methods (PSMs) have made a significant contribution to taking OR/MS forward again in the direction charted by those pioneers. From a theoretical perspective, however, it is clear that the opportunities provided by PSMs tend to be limited to those drawn from the interpretive paradigm. That is only one way of adding to the positivist/quantitative approach of classical OR/MS. This paper suggests that OR has an obligation to explore a wider range of theoretical options and to convert the possibilities offered by all of these into a form that managers and management scientists can use. Only in this way can OR be reinvented to live up to the ambitions of its founders.  相似文献
